Works great as a portable balanced DAP. Either use a balanced cable for your HP or IEM or use the 2.5mm HP out as a balanced line out for a dedicated amp. It poisoned the hell out of me when I got to try it with SMSL SAP-9 balanced amp!

I own an Aune M1S for almost two years now, bought another DAP in between (Shanling M0 which is also good in its own way, particularly portability and responsiveness of the makers to firmware requests), but still return to the Aune for the sound quality. The sheer authoritativeness of the music is unparalleled and a joy to listen to; I'm happy to overlook the slight blemishes in the firmware.

... i would buy it. I think for 145 bucks it is a very good deal. I just bought a second one and payed nearly € 300. I use it with a Sennheiser HD650/600 on the balanced Output. I love it for the very sweet mids. I also own an iBasso dx 200, in my opinion it is not better, just different, more spacy and powerfull but not so sweet in the mids and highs.
